The Happiest Anniversary

Bryan and I were very much looking forward to celebrating our anniversary this year. Our dates have been far and few between the last couple of months, and we were finally going to Vin de Set, a restaurant we have been wanting to go to together for awhile now. To makes things even more exciting, our first ultrasound was scheduled for that very afternoon. Little did we know we would be receiving the most shocking and exciting news of our lives that day! Within seconds of starting the ultrasound the sonographer announced we are having TWINS! We honestly thought she was joking at first because they don't run in the family and we hadn't even considered it as a possibility, but I looked at the screen and sure enough- there were clearly two seperate sacs (which really just look like black circles). I giggled the entire ultrasound and Bryan was fairly calm and had somewhat of a distant gaze going on. It's funny looking back at how we handled the shocking news! I was very relieved when our OBGYN told us the twins looked good, both solid heart beats, they are fraternal so they came from seperate eggs, and they have their own sac and placenta... no sharing (other than the uterus) means lower risk. Great news! One of the most exciting things about twins is that we get an ultrasound every 4 weeks because that is the only sure way to measure their growth and development as opposed to measuring the abdomen when their is a singleton. We are already anticipating the next ultrasound and Emme is extremely excited to be a big sister! She is already telling me she is having dreams about how she shares her toys with the babies. It's such an exciting time and we are thrilled to be expanding our family! We have been so very blessed!
